iOS資料存放區的幾種方式

iOS的資料存放區是iOS應用開發的重要知識點:

關於這方面知識,網上有很多介紹,但對於代碼層次的使用方式並未有系統全面介紹。此文章針對iOS稍熟悉的童鞋,需要對CoreData的原理有一定的瞭解。目前儲存方式大概有以下幾種:

NSKeyedArchiver 適用簡單資料加密NSUserDefaults 適用配置參數Write 檔案操作,同NSKeyedArchiverSQLite3 操作較複雜,不建議使用。CoreData 取代SQLite3,但要遵循NSManagedObjectContext基本規則。

UT代碼確保使用方式正確。請閱讀以下內容:

#import #import #import "CoreDataHelper.h"@interface StudyUITests : XCTestCase@end@implementation StudyUITests- (void)setUp{    [super setUp];}- (void)tearDown{    [super tearDown];}-(void)testCoreData{    CoreDataHelper *coreHelper = [[CoreDataHelper alloc] init];    [coreHelper coreDataTest];}-(void)testSqlite3{    sqlite3 *db;        NSString *documentPath = [NSSearchPathForDirectoriesInDomains(NSDocumentDirectory, NSUserDomainMask, YES) objectAtIndex:0];    NSString *databasePath = [documentPath stringByAppendingPathComponent:@"test.sqlite"];        NSLog(@"db path: %@",databasePath);            if(sqlite3_open([databasePath UTF8String], &db) != SQLITE_OK){        sqlite3_close(db);        NSLog(@"open sqlite fail!");        NSAssert(FALSE, @"create sqlite error");    }        NSString *sqlCreateTable = @"CREATE TABLE IF NOT EXISTS ptable (ID INTEGER PRIMARY KEY AUTOINCREMENT, name TEXT, age INTEGER, address TEXT)";    char *error;    if(sqlite3_exec(db, [sqlCreateTable UTF8String], NULL, NULL, &error) != SQLITE_OK){        sqlite3_close(db);        NSLog(@"can not create table.");        NSAssert(FALSE, @"create table error");    }        NSString *deleteAllSql = @"delete from ptable";    if(sqlite3_exec(db, [deleteAllSql UTF8String], NULL, NULL, &error) != SQLITE_OK){        sqlite3_close(db);        NSLog(@"delete values from table");        NSAssert(FALSE, @"delete values from table");    }        NSString *sql1 = [NSString stringWithFormat:                      @"INSERT INTO '%@' ('%@', '%@', '%@') VALUES ('%@', '%@', '%@')",                      @"ptable", @"name", @"age", @"address", @"first name", @"23", @"pukou"];        NSString *sql2 = [NSString stringWithFormat:                      @"INSERT INTO '%@' ('%@', '%@', '%@') VALUES ('%@', '%@', '%@')",                      @"ptable", @"name", @"age", @"address",@"second name", @"20", @"qixia"];        if(sqlite3_exec(db, [sql1 UTF8String], NULL, NULL, &error) != SQLITE_OK){        sqlite3_close(db);        NSLog(@"can not insert sql1");        NSAssert(FALSE, @"create insert db (sql1) error");    }        if(sqlite3_exec(db, [sql2 UTF8String], NULL, NULL, &error) != SQLITE_OK){        sqlite3_close(db);        NSLog(@"can not insert sql2");        NSAssert(FALSE, @"create insert db (sql2) error");    }            //Read data and check result.        NSString *query = @"select * from ptable";        sqlite3_stmt *statement;            if(sqlite3_prepare_v2(db, [query UTF8String], -1, &statement, nil) == SQLITE_OK){        //start to traverse data                int size = 0;        while (sqlite3_step(statement) == SQLITE_ROW) {            size++;            char *name = (char*)sqlite3_column_text(statement, 1);            int age= (int)sqlite3_column_int(statement, 2);            char *address = (char*)sqlite3_column_text(statement, 3);                        NSString *nameStr = [[NSString alloc] initWithUTF8String:name];            NSString *addressStr = [[NSString alloc] initWithUTF8String:address];            NSLog(@"name: %@  age: %d address: %@",nameStr,age,addressStr);        }        NSAssert(size == 2, @"size should 2");    }else{        NSAssert(FALSE, @"query db error");    }    sqlite3_close(db);}-(void)testWriteToFile{    NSString *st1 = @"first";    NSString *st2 = @"second";        NSArray *array = [NSArray arrayWithObjects:st1,st2, nil];    NSString *path = [NSSearchPathForDirectoriesInDomains(NSDocumentDirectory, NSUserDomainMask, YES) lastObject];    NSAssert(path != nil, @"path is nil");    NSString *filename = [path stringByAppendingPathComponent:@"test.data"];    NSAssert([array writeToFile:filename atomically:YES],@"write successfully");        NSMutableArray *savearray = [NSMutableArray arrayWithContentsOfFile:filename];            NSAssert([[savearray objectAtIndex:0] isEqualToString:st1], @"not equal to str1");    NSAssert([[savearray objectAtIndex:1] isEqualToString:st2], @"not equal to str2");    }-(void)testUserDefault{    NSUserDefaults *defaults = [NSUserDefaults standardUserDefaults];    NSString *name = @"test";    [defaults setObject:name forKey:@"name"];        UIImage *image = [UIImage imageNamed:@"photo"];        NSData *imageData = UIImagePNGRepresentation(image);    [defaults setObject:imageData forKey:@"image"];        //now read from data            NSString *name1=  [defaults objectForKey:@"name"];    NSData *imageData1 = [defaults objectForKey:@"image"];        NSAssert([name1 isEqualToString:name], @"name1 is equal to test");    NSAssert([imageData1 isEqualToData:imageData], @"image data is not equal");    }-(void)testKeyedArchiver{    NSString *save1 =@"test1";    NSString *save2 =@"test2";            NSArray *array = [NSArray arrayWithObjects:save1, save2, nil];    NSString *path = [NSSearchPathForDirectoriesInDomains(NSDocumentDirectory, NSUserDomainMask, YES) lastObject];            NSString *filename = [path stringByAppendingPathComponent:@"savedatatest"];    NSLog(@"filename : %@",filename);        //save data    NSAssert([NSKeyedArchiver archiveRootObject:array toFile:filename],@"archive successfully.");        array = [NSKeyedUnarchiver unarchiveObjectWithFile:filename];        save1 = [array objectAtIndex:0];        NSAssert([save1 isEqualToString:@"test1"], @"save1 must equals to test1");        save2 = [array objectAtIndex:1];    NSAssert([save2 isEqualToString:@"test2"], @"save1 must equals to test2");   }@end


CoreData的使用稍微複雜一些,所以將其單獨放入Helper類中。Entity model包含name,age 和 address 三個屬性。可在測試工程建立,並產生Entity對象。
#import "CoreDataHelper.h"#import #import "Entity.h"@interface CoreDataHelper()@property (strong, nonatomic) NSManagedObjectModel *managedObjectModel;@property (strong, nonatomic) NSManagedObjectContext *managedObjectContext;@property (strong, nonatomic) NSPersistentStoreCoordinator *persistentStoreCoordinator;-(NSPersistentStoreCoordinator *)persistentStoreCoordinator;-(NSManagedObjectContext *)managedObjectContext;-(NSManagedObjectModel *)managedObjectModel;@end@implementation CoreDataHelper-(void)coreDataTest{    NSError *error = nil;    NSEntityDescription *entityDescription = [NSEntityDescription entityForName:@"Entity" inManagedObjectContext:self.managedObjectContext];    NSFetchRequest *request = [[NSFetchRequest alloc] init];    [request setEntity:entityDescription];        NSArray *oldResult = [[self.managedObjectContext executeFetchRequest:request error:&error] mutableCopy];    for (Entity *bb in oldResult) {        [self.managedObjectContext deleteObject:bb];    }    NSAssert([self.managedObjectContext save:&error], @"deleting.....");            /******insert *****/    Entity *entity = [[Entity alloc] initWithEntity:entityDescription insertIntoManagedObjectContext:nil];        entity.name = @"test";    entity.age = [NSNumber numberWithInt:20];    entity.address = @"beijing";    [self.managedObjectContext insertObject:entity];    NSAssert([self.managedObjectContext save:&error], @"inserting.....");            /*****query *****/    NSSortDescriptor *sortDescription = [[NSSortDescriptor alloc] initWithKey:@"age" ascending:NO];    NSArray *sortDescriptions = [[NSArray alloc] initWithObjects:sortDescription, nil];    [request setSortDescriptors:sortDescriptions];        NSMutableArray *array = [[self.managedObjectContext executeFetchRequest:request error:&error] mutableCopy];        for (Entity *bb in array) {        NSLog(@"name: %@ age:%@ address:%@",bb.name,bb.age,bb.address);    }    NSAssert([array count] == 1, @"count size is equal to 1");            /***** update and check****/    NSArray *updateResult = [[self.managedObjectContext executeFetchRequest:request error:&error] mutableCopy];    Entity *first = [updateResult objectAtIndex:0];    first.name = @"one";    NSAssert([self.managedObjectContext save:&error], @"updating.....");            updateResult = [[self.managedObjectContext executeFetchRequest:request error:&error] mutableCopy];    first = [updateResult objectAtIndex:0];    NSAssert([first.name isEqualToString:@"one"], @"need to equeal one");        /**** insert and check ****/    entity = [[Entity alloc] initWithEntity:entityDescription insertIntoManagedObjectContext:nil];        entity.name = @"test2";    entity.age = [NSNumber numberWithInt:23];    entity.address = @"nanjing";    [self.managedObjectContext insertObject:entity];    NSAssert([self.managedObjectContext save:&error], @"inserting.....");    array = [[self.managedObjectContext executeFetchRequest:request error:&error] mutableCopy];    for (Entity *bb in array) {        NSLog(@"name: %@ age:%@ address:%@",bb.name,bb.age,bb.address);    }    NSAssert([array count] == 2, @"now size is equal to 2");        }-(NSPersistentStoreCoordinator *)persistentStoreCoordinator{    if(_persistentStoreCoordinator)        return _persistentStoreCoordinator;            NSString *documentPath = [NSSearchPathForDirectoriesInDomains(NSDocumentDirectory, NSUserDomainMask, YES) lastObject];        NSURL *storeURL = [NSURL fileURLWithPath:[documentPath stringByAppendingPathComponent:@"person.sqlite"]];        NSError *error = nil;        _persistentStoreCoordinator = [[NSPersistentStoreCoordinator alloc] initWithManagedObjectModel:[self managedObjectModel]];            if(![_persistentStoreCoordinator addPersistentStoreWithType:NSSQLiteStoreType configuration:nil URL:storeURL options:nil error:&error]){        NSLog(@"persistent error : %@",[error userInfo]);    }    return _persistentStoreCoordinator;}-(NSManagedObjectContext *)managedObjectContext{    if(_managedObjectContext)        return _managedObjectContext;        NSPersistentStoreCoordinator *coordinator = [self persistentStoreCoordinator];        if(coordinator){        _managedObjectContext = [[NSManagedObjectContext alloc] init];        [_managedObjectContext setPersistentStoreCoordinator:coordinator];    }    return  _managedObjectContext;}-(NSManagedObjectModel *)managedObjectModel{    if(_managedObjectModel)        return _managedObjectModel;        NSURL *modeUrl = [[NSBundle mainBundle] URLForResource:@"Entity" withExtension:@"momd"];    _managedObjectModel = [[NSManagedObjectModel alloc] initWithContentsOfURL:modeUrl];    return  _managedObjectModel;}@end
